DowntownStromboli (downtownstromboli)

Race #3

View Pit Stop page for race #3 by downtownstromboliGhost race

View profile for DowntownStromboli (downtownstromboli)

Official speed 51.11 wpm (127.25 seconds elapsed during race)
Without ending ping 51.20 wpm (236 ms delay sending score to TypeRacer’s server)
Timerless 51.34 wpm (323 ms elapsed before first character typed; 126.70 seconds elapsed during race)
Timerless minus one 51.24 wpm, ignoring the first character typed
Race Start July 4, 2023 3:25:15pm UTC
Race Finish July 4, 2023 3:27:22pm UTC
Outcome No win (3 of 3)
Accuracy 93.9%
Points 75.81
Text #10000 (Length: 542 characters)

/* Read a set of characters from the socket */ StringBuffer command = new StringBuffer(); int expected = 1024; /* Cut off to avoid DoS attack */ while (expected < shutdown.length()) { if (random == null) random = new Random(System.currentTimeMillis()); expected += (random.nextInt() % 1024); } while (expected > 0) { int ch = -1; try { ch = stream.read(); } catch (IOException e) { log.warn("StandardServer.await: read: ", e); ch = -1; } if (ch < 32) /* Control character or EOF terminates loop break; command.append((char) ch); expected--; }

Characters typed /* Read a set of charecacters from htthe socket *]/ Strirng ngBuffer command / n/ new/= new StringButffer(); int expected = 1024; /=* Cut off to avoid DsoS attack */ whaile (expected < sthhutdown.length()) { if rand(ramendom == null) randemom =/ new Random(System .wh.currentTimemillMillis()); expected += 9(random.renextInt() &%$% 1[2[2024);; ); {} whi/lele (expected > 0) { isntnt ch = -1; try ){ ch /== stream.read(); } catch (IOException e ()e) { log.ward n("StandardSerever.await: read: ", .e); ch = z--1; } if (ch < 32 ) /* Control character or OEEOF terminates loop break; command .pappend((char) ch ); expected --;d--; }
Timing
Character / * R e a d a s e t o f c h a r e c -c -e
Milliseconds 323 228 152 207 123 78 54 60 78 80 74 94 80 101 95 56 94 125 91 92 132 162 83 204 122
Character a c t e r s f r o m h t -t -h t h e s o c k e
Milliseconds 85 80 153 55 74 98 40 162 100 44 188 180 160 123 270 115 236 34 47 53 90 112 95 197 91
Character t * ] -] / S t r i r n g - -g -n -r n g B u f f
Milliseconds 149 148 444 232 368 182 118 182 117 101 124 105 4 63 107 240 118 99 435 215 58 195 149 95 120
Character e r c o m m a n d / n -n - -/ / n e w -n -e -w
Milliseconds 90 52 94 111 90 62 133 115 62 74 73 92 83 236 250 123 110 303 102 188 85 125 297 0 0
Character -/ - / -/ = n e w S t r i n g B u t -t f f e r (
Milliseconds 160 0 369 381 197 341 236 134 89 103 343 121 101 111 89 59 216 90 79 250 166 130 122 68 262
Character ) ; i n t e x p e c t e d = 1 0 2 4 ; /
Milliseconds 94 170 74 146 38 58 64 176 129 174 133 52 129 90 119 55 247 98 266 60 267 235 359 157 694
Character = -= * C u t o f f t o a v o i d D s -s o
Milliseconds 0 333 353 225 268 122 118 233 65 85 112 56 133 81 77 196 283 206 55 86 61 189 218 319 52
Character S a t t a c k * / w h a -a i l e ( e x p e
Milliseconds 248 271 94 91 137 57 155 134 227 133 247 353 400 40 81 306 49 147 77 58 251 195 144 228 150
Character c t e d < s t h -h -t h u t d o w n . l e n g t
Milliseconds 62 144 89 100 95 213 68 305 88 143 266 122 161 90 106 213 90 101 43 504 162 113 73 69 208
Character h ( ) ) { i f r a n d -d -n -a -r ( r a m e -e -m
Milliseconds 75 227 80 240 257 444 434 140 80 95 194 93 98 66 321 111 129 93 414 262 133 140 150 237 99
Character n d o m = = n u l l ) r a n d e m -m -e o m
Milliseconds 179 48 61 104 167 107 136 141 132 71 271 120 260 619 277 89 109 65 146 96 242 106 149 29 103
Character = / - -/ n e w R a n d o m ( S y s t e m -
Milliseconds 168 17 0 400 364 119 221 101 105 106 456 160 58 70 140 68 229 303 155 84 69 122 99 80 318
Character . w h -h -w -. . c u r r e n t T i m e m i l l -l -l -i
Milliseconds 80 155 77 270 108 128 560 92 99 72 467 337 30 66 441 161 39 118 205 118 104 139 376 119 120
Character -m M i l l i s ( ) ) ; e x p e c t e d + = 9
Milliseconds 119 224 134 48 142 110 65 372 59 180 441 116 246 177 166 146 40 150 90 108 72 175 169 182 465
Character -9 ( r a n d o m . r e -e -r n e x t I n t ( ) & -&
Milliseconds 244 127 408 117 115 70 179 104 177 226 81 301 108 216 30 140 86 280 127 49 285 86 222 428 381
Character % $ -$ -% % 1 [ 2 -2 -[ [ 2 -2 -[ 0 2 4 ) ; -; -) ; -
Milliseconds 462 0 391 255 426 88 476 0 310 248 104 180 92 539 136 597 266 218 271 229 753 153 111 32 521
Character -; ) ; { -{ } w h i / l e -e -l -/ l e ( e x p e
Milliseconds 462 767 287 411 355 253 187 215 278 13 102 422 0 70 351 123 109 507 75 120 395 337 159 188 138
Character c t e d > 0 ) { i s n t -t -n -s n t c h
Milliseconds 84 151 94 98 100 257 48 225 693 245 262 283 247 96 0 34 405 128 121 414 51 133 227 75 191
Character = - 1 ; t r y ) -) { c h / = -= -/ = s t
Milliseconds 255 115 575 176 273 65 268 34 197 87 316 329 348 420 143 46 136 228 0 345 116 213 259 231 68
Character r e a m . r e a d ( ) ; } c a t c h ( I O E
Milliseconds 77 121 45 80 105 130 118 41 90 229 68 209 170 248 171 186 106 95 161 66 107 207 506 91 248
Character x c e p t i o n e - ( -( -e ) -) e ) { l o g
Milliseconds 252 227 136 159 84 119 58 47 103 133 295 374 292 407 133 227 505 117 291 463 404 295 250 101 128
Character . w a r d - -d n ( " S t a n d a r d S e r e -e v
Milliseconds 163 173 101 111 78 148 313 125 198 279 317 418 83 144 89 68 130 59 97 293 201 66 277 268 211
Character e r . a w a i t : r e a d : " , . -. e ) ;
Milliseconds 71 116 99 90 187 113 175 74 292 74 213 92 40 110 251 76 255 341 213 354 250 78 235 211 347
Character c h = z - -- -z - 1 ; } i f ( c h < 3
Milliseconds 338 41 457 76 102 466 213 290 137 172 119 499 388 257 711 262 70 152 546 221 59 245 218 44 243
Character 2 - ) / * C o n t r o l c h a r a c t e r
Milliseconds 184 321 371 220 145 529 323 228 346 157 46 78 126 83 144 100 176 143 107 106 452 68 179 79 57
Character o r O E -E -O E O F t e r m i n a t e s l o
Milliseconds 479 109 81 95 599 77 475 134 140 113 125 193 227 207 95 107 114 66 128 56 210 104 102 120 79
Character o p b r e a k ; c o m m a n d - . p -p a p p
Milliseconds 137 258 110 160 547 118 62 93 348 390 422 122 108 116 90 75 57 54 353 69 189 269 84 99 175
Character e n d ( ( c h a r ) c h - ) ; e x p e c t e
Milliseconds 183 64 52 199 118 212 69 96 27 404 179 118 51 96 542 262 74 85 211 164 202 109 55 140 98
Character d - - ; -; -- -- - -d d - - ; }
Milliseconds 108 108 87 139 161 574 106 134 131 152 801 177 124 178 271 164
WPM Timing
Seconds WPM
2.55 99.01
5.09 77.8
7.64 73.87
10.18 69.55
12.73 64.12
15.27 58.15
17.82 62.64
20.36 64.24
22.91 61.29
25.45 62.71
28 63.01
30.54 64.04
33.09 63.83
35.63 62.98
38.18 60.98
40.72 61.29
43.27 60.18
45.81 60.25
48.36 59.06
50.9 58.47
53.45 59.05
55.99 58.51
58.54 58.01
61.08 56.19
63.63 54.5
66.17 52.41
68.72 51.34
71.26 50.69
73.81 51.05
76.35 50.45
78.9 50.8
81.44 50.1
83.99 51.15
86.53 51.73
89.08 50.79
91.62 50.69
94.17 50.72
96.71 51.12
99.26 51.26
101.8 50.92
104.35 50.37
106.89 50.41
109.44 50.33
111.98 50.9
114.53 50.82
117.07 51.25
119.62 51.36
122.16 51.67
124.71 51.58
127.25 51.11